Overview of Ionic and React Native
Ionic is a popular open-source mobile app development framework that leverages web technologies such as HTML, CSS, and JavaScript to create native-like user experiences. With Ionic, developers can write responsive web applications and deploy them as individual applications on various platforms, including iOS and Android. This approach allows developers to maintain a single codebase and gain the benefits of web development, such as fast development cycles and easy updates.

The Working Principles of React Native
The core difference between React Native and traditional web development lies in the way the UI is rendered. React Native does not rely on the browser's DOM (Document Object Model) but instead uses a native view hierarchy to build an application. This approach allows React Native to leverage native components and APIs, providing a seamless user experience with full access to device features such as camera, storage, and notifications.

When choosing between Ionic and React Native, several factors come into play:
Performance
The performance difference between the two frameworks is significant. React Native offers a near-native experience due to its direct compilation to native code. In contrast, Ionic relies on web technologies running within a web view, which may introduce a slight lag. For applications that require high performance and near-native user experiences, React Native is the better choice.
Engineering Skillset
The engineering skillset of your team is also a crucial factor. If your team has experience with iOS and Android development, they will find React Native more intuitive and efficient. On the other hand, Ionic requires less native development expertise, making it a more accessible option for web developers.
Development Cost and Time
Ionic is generally more cost-effective and quicker to develop due to its reliance on web technologies. React Native, while more powerful, may require more time and resources to ensure optimal performance and a seamless user experience.
